The main difference between an Entry Level Remote Policy Analyst and an Entry Level Remote Research Assistant lies in their focus and typical employers. Policy Analysts primarily analyze and develop policies for government or organizations, requiring knowledge of policy frameworks. Research Assistants support data collection and analysis for research projects, often in academic settings. Both roles require strong research skills and are often remote, but their career paths and industry applications differ.

Sentara Health is looking to hire a Remote Benefits Coding Analyst.
This position is remote however, candidates must be able to commute to our Richmond location.
The Benefits Coding Analyst - Certified Professional Coder maintains the integrity of the plan benefits for each program and is responsible for developing an extensive expertise of all plan benefits. The Benefits Coding Analyst will work closely with multiple teams across the Health Plan, including but not limited to Claims, Compliance, Program, IT, and Health Services/Medical Management to ensure benefits are compliant with state and Federal guidelines, as well as aligned with Program benefit offerings. This position is responsible for synthesizing the input from multiple stakeholders to inform significant business decisions regarding benefit implementation as well as coordinating and maintaining benefit design documentation for the organization. The Benefits Coding Analyst will research, code, and assist with the development of benefit and utilization review policies and criteria for emerging treatments, technology, medications, and health plan services. This role will assist in researching code updates, authorization requests, and claim questions, updating business rules and benefit repositories as appropriate.
